USA Today released updated salaries for FBS coaches, including some of the oddest contract stipulations for coaches, on Wednesday.

The only Big Ten coach mention in the article with unique bonuses was Purdue coach Jeff Brohm. The first-year head coach receives a $45,00 special bonus if his recruiting classes are ranked in the top 25 by 247 Sports, ESPN or Rivals within 10 days of signing day.

However right now, it appears Brohm will struggle to cash in on that bonus for his 2018 recruiting class:

His 2018 recruiting class, for what it’s worth, was ranked No. 51 by 247 Sports, No. 43 by Rivals and outside ESPN’s top 40 as of late last week.

Brohm is the 31st-highest paid coach in college football, making $3.333 million this season with a $15.844 million buyout. The former Western Kentucky head coach is 3-4 in his first season with Purdue.
